20 So I fasted seven days, mourning and weeping, like Uriel the angel had commanded me. (WEB)
2 Esdras 5:20

2 Baruch 12:4–5
4 For assuredly in its own season shall the (divine) wrath awake against thee. Which now in long-suffering is held in as it were by reins. (2BA) 5 And when I had said these things, I fasted seven days. (2BA)

2 Esdras 12:50–51
50 So the people went their way into the city, as I told them to do. (WEB) 51 But I sat in the field seven days, as the angel commanded me. In those days, I ate only of the flowers of the field, and my food was from plants. (WEB)

2 Baruch 47:1–2
1 And when I had gone forth and dismissed them, I went thence and said unto them: 'Behold! (2BA) 2 I go to Hebron: for thither the Mighty One hath sent me.' And I came to that place where the word had been spoken unto me, and I sat there, and fasted seven days. (2BA)
